A circle has an area of 14 cm2.  What is the radius?

     A = Pi x r2

      r = sqrt(A ÷ Pi)

      r = sqrt (14 cm2 ÷ Pi)

      r = 2.11 cm (approx.)

Karen measures the temperature every day at 8:00 a.m. for one week. The temperatures for the week were:

4°C,  -3°C,  -7°C,  -5°C,  -4°C,  5°C,  3°C  


What is the average weekly temperature?  

Average (mean) = sum of numbers / # of numbers

= (+4) + (-3) + (-7) + (-5) + (-4) + (+5) + (+3) ÷ 7

= -7 ÷ 7

= -1

Therefore, the average weekly temperature is -1oC.

A size 7 ring has a diameter of 17.3 mm.  A size 8 ring has a diameter of 18.2 mm.  


How many times greater is the circumference of the size 8 ring compared to that of the size 7 ring.

Size 8 Ring:  C = Pi x d

                      = Pi x (18.2 mm)

                      = 57.18 mm


Size 7 Ring:  C = Pi x d

                       = Pi x (17.3 mm)

                       = 54.35 mm


Size Comparison: 57.18 mm ÷ 54.35 mm = 1.05


Therefore, the circumference of a size 8 ring is about 1.05 times greater than the circumference of a size 7 ring.

A circular pool has a concrete walkway around the outside of the pool. 

The concrete walkway is 1.5 m wide. The diameter of the pool and walkway together is 23 m. 

Determine the area of the pool cover (The pool cover does not cover the walkway.)

1) Find the radius of the pool only:

    Diameter of the pool = 23 m - 2 (1.5 m)

                                   = 23 m - 3 m

                                   = 20 m  

    Radius of the pool = d ÷ 2

                               = 20 m ÷ 2

                               = 10 m


2) Find the area of the pool to determine the area of the pool cover:

                          A = Pi x r2

                             = Pi x (10 m)2

                             = Pi x (100 m2)

                             = 314.16 m2 (approx.)


Therefore, the area of the pool cover is about 314.16 m2.
